If you are in the mood for a long, scenic drive then Highway 99 or the Sea to Sky highway is the road to drive on. This beautiful two-hour drive from Vancouver to Whistler is just the beginning of your adventure. There's a magical moment when the city disappears, leaving you with snow-capped peaks on one side of the winding road and the deep waters of Howe Sound on the other. The 'real world' is now officially behind you.

A word of caution, though – this route is built on a steep cliff overlooking Howe Sound and is a two-lane undivided highway with no external barrier. Not to miss on this road trip are skiing opportunities at Whistler mountains, the Lighthouse park and the Shannon waterfalls at Squamish.
